Why this product is so versatile
Its thick texture and powerful scent of menthol, camphor, and eucalyptus make it a multi-purpose ally. It provides a sensation of warmth or coolness depending on the application, acts as a protective barrier, and diffuses a scent that many find comforting… but that some pests find much less appealing. As a result, it’s used for both comfort and minor everyday annoyances.
Applied topically with massage, Vicks VapoRub is often used to provide a relaxing sensation to areas of tension after a long day. Many also appreciate its fragrance for creating a soothing effect, particularly when applied very lightly to the back of the neck to promote relaxation.
For dry feet or rough heels, a thin layer applied in the evening, followed by socks, can help restore suppleness and comfort. Some also use it occasionally to soften cuticles or protect small areas of friction inside shoes.
